diff --git a/neofetch b/neofetch index ec48eff6..250ad171 100755 --- a/neofetch +++ b/neofetch @@ -449,6 +449,7 @@ disk_subtitle="mount" # exaile # gnome-music # gmusicbrowser +# gogglesmm # guayadeque # iTunes # juk @@ -469,6 +470,7 @@ disk_subtitle="mount" # tomahawk # vlc # xmms2d +# xnoise # yarock music_player="auto" @@ -2431,6 +2433,7 @@ get_song() { "exaile" "gnome-music" "gmusicbrowser" + "gogglesmm" "guayadeque" "iTunes" "juk" @@ -2453,6 +2456,7 @@ get_song() { "tomahawk" "vlc" "xmms2d" + "xnoise" "yarock" ) @@ -2500,6 +2504,8 @@ get_song() { "smplayer"*) get_song_dbus "smplayer" ;; "rhythmbox"*) get_song_dbus "rhythmbox" ;; "strawberry"*) get_song_dbus "strawberry" ;; + "gogglesmm"*) get_song_dbus "gogglesmm" ;; + "xnoise"*) get_song_dbus "xnoise" ;; "netease-cloud-music"*) get_song_dbus "netease-cloud-music" ;; "plasma-browser-integration"*) get_song_dbus "plasma-browser-integration" ;; @@ -2732,8 +2738,11 @@ get_style() { # Check for general GTK2 Theme. if [[ -z "$gtk2_theme" ]]; then - if [[ -f "${GTK2_RC_FILES:-${HOME}/.gtkrc-2.0}" ]]; then - gtk2_theme="$(grep "^[^#]*${name}" "${GTK2_RC_FILES:-${HOME}/.gtkrc-2.0}")" + if [[ -n "$GTK2_RC_FILES" ]]; then + IFS=: read -ra rc_files <<< "$GTK2_RC_FILES" + gtk2_theme="$(grep "^[^#]*${name}" "${rc_files[@]}")" + elif [[ -f "${HOME}/.gtkrc-2.0" ]]; then + gtk2_theme="$(grep "^[^#]*${name}" "${HOME}/.gtkrc-2.0")" elif [[ -f "/etc/gtk-2.0/gtkrc" ]]; then gtk2_theme="$(grep "^[^#]*${name}" /etc/gtk-2.0/gtkrc)" @@ -2743,7 +2752,7 @@ get_style() { fi - gtk2_theme="${gtk2_theme/${name}*=}" + gtk2_theme="${gtk2_theme/*${name}*=}" fi # Check for general GTK3 Theme.